Satin paint offers a balanced sheen for bathrooms in Pueblo, providing a subtle glow that reflects light without being overly glossy. Its semi-lustrous finish contributes to a sophisticated appearance while offering good washability, crucial for maintaining a clean bathroom environment. This type of paint also exhibits better durability and resistance to moisture and mildew compared to flat or matte finishes. Choosing satin paint for your bathroom walls ensures a practical and aesthetically pleasing update that stands up to the demands of daily use.
For Pueblo bathrooms, consider sconces that provide both functional illumination and enhance the room's style. Options range from modern LED fixtures offering energy efficiency to more traditional designs that complement older home architecture. Wall-mounted sconces placed on either side of a vanity mirror are ideal for task lighting, minimizing shadows. Ensure the materials used are resistant to humidity, as is standard practice for bathroom lighting installations. The selection of bathroom tiles in Pueblo should consider both durability and aesthetic appeal. Porcelain and ceramic tiles are excellent choices for floors and shower surrounds due to their resistance to moisture and ease of maintenance. Natural stone tiles, such as travertine or slate, can add a touch of elegance but require proper sealing. For areas with high traffic, consider tiles with a higher PEI (Porcelain Enamel Institute) rating.
